This resolution extends the President’s declared “crime emergency” in Washington, DC. It keeps the emergency status in place that was set on August 11, 2025, so the special measures tied to that declaration can continue in the city .
Here are the basics:
| Key point | What it means |
|---|---|
| Who is affected | People who live in, work in, or visit Washington, DC |
| What changes | The crime emergency remains in effect rather than ending |
| Timing | It extends the emergency that began August 11, 2025 |
